Direct Marketing Trends to Watch in 2024
Direct marketing is constantly evolving, driven by technological advancements and changing consumer behaviors. In 2024, several emerging technologies are set to impact the landscape of direct marketing. Let’s explore the top three technologies that will shape the future of direct marketing.
Emerging Technologies Impacting Direct Marketing
- Artificial Intelligence (AI): AI plays a crucial role in analyzing customer data, predicting consumer behavior, and personalizing marketing campaigns. By leveraging AI-powered tools, marketers can deliver targeted messages to the right audience at the right time.
- Augmented Reality (AR): AR technology enables immersive brand experiences, allowing consumers to interact with products virtually before making a purchase. Marketers can use AR to create engaging and interactive direct marketing campaigns that drive conversions.
- Voice Search Optimization: With the rising popularity of voice-activated devices like smart speakers, optimizing content for voice search is becoming essential for direct marketing success. Marketers need to adapt their strategies to ensure their brands are discoverable through voice search queries.
Successful Direct Marketing Campaigns
- Amazon’s Personalized Recommendations: Amazon utilizes customer data and AI algorithms to provide personalized product recommendations, leading to increased sales and customer satisfaction.
- Coca-Cola’s “Share a Coke” Campaign: Coca-Cola’s personalized packaging with individual names encouraged consumers to share their unique bottles on social media, driving user-generated content and brand engagement.
- Dollar Shave Club’s Viral Videos: Dollar Shave Club’s humorous and relatable video ads went viral, showcasing the power of creative content in capturing audience attention and driving brand awareness.
Importance of Personalization in Direct Marketing
Personalization is crucial in direct marketing as it helps build strong customer relationships, enhances engagement, and increases conversion rates. By tailoring messages and offers based on individual preferences and behaviors, marketers can create relevant and impactful interactions with their target audience.
Traditional vs. Digital Direct Marketing Methods
Traditional Direct Marketing | Digital Direct Marketing |
---|---|
Print Ads | Targeted Online Ads |
Direct Mail | Email Marketing |
Telemarketing | Social Media Advertising |
The shift towards digital direct marketing methods offers greater targeting capabilities, real-time tracking, and cost-effectiveness compared to traditional approaches, highlighting the importance of staying abreast of new digital trends in the industry.
Financial Planning
Financial planning is crucial for individuals to secure their financial future and achieve their goals. A comprehensive financial plan typically involves analyzing current financial status, setting goals, creating a budget, managing risks, and choosing suitable investment options.
Key Components of a Comprehensive Financial Plan
- Income and Expense Analysis: Understanding the inflow and outflow of money to determine savings potential.
- Goal Setting: Establishing short-term and long-term financial objectives, such as buying a house, retirement planning, or education funding.
- Budgeting: Creating a budget to allocate income towards expenses, savings, and investments.
- Emergency Fund: Setting aside funds for unexpected expenses or financial emergencies.
- Insurance Coverage: Evaluating insurance needs for health, life, disability, and property to mitigate risks.
Tips for Setting Financial Goals and Creating a Budget
- Be Specific: Clearly define your financial goals, including the amount needed and the timeframe.
- Prioritize Goals: Rank your goals based on importance and feasibility to focus on the most critical ones.
- Track Expenses: Monitor spending habits to identify areas where you can cut back and save more.
- Automate Savings: Set up automatic transfers to savings or investment accounts to ensure consistent contributions.
- Review Regularly: Periodically reassess your goals and budget to make necessary adjustments based on changing circumstances.
Role of Risk Management in Financial Planning
Risk management in financial planning involves identifying potential risks that could impact your financial goals and implementing strategies to mitigate those risks. This may include diversifying investments, having adequate insurance coverage, and creating an emergency fund to handle unexpected expenses.
Comparison of Different Investment Options for Long-term Financial Growth
Investment Option | Characteristics | Pros | Cons |
---|---|---|---|
Savings Account | Low risk, low return | High liquidity, FDIC insured | Limited growth potential |
Stocks | Higher risk, higher return | Potential for high growth | Volatility, no guarantee of returns |
Mutual Funds | Diversified portfolio | Professional management, lower risk | Fees, market fluctuations |
Real Estate | Tangible asset, potential for rental income | Appreciation, tax benefits | Liquidity issues, market fluctuations |
Credit and Collections
The world of credit and collections plays a crucial role in financial planning and stability. Understanding the importance of credit scores, debt management, and the legal aspects of collections is essential for maintaining a healthy financial life.
Importance of Credit Scores
Credit scores are a key indicator of an individual’s financial health and credibility in the eyes of lenders. A good credit score can open doors to better interest rates, loan approvals, and financial opportunities. On the other hand, a poor credit score can limit access to credit and result in higher interest rates.
Strategies for Improving Credit Scores and Managing Debt
- Pay bills on time: Timely payments are crucial for maintaining a good credit score.
- Reduce credit card balances: Keeping credit card balances low relative to the credit limit can positively impact credit scores.
- Monitor your credit report: Regularly checking your credit report can help you identify errors and take steps to improve your credit.
- Create a budget: Managing your finances effectively can help you stay on top of debt payments and improve your credit score.
Legal Aspects of Debt Collection and Credit Reporting
Debt collection practices are regulated by laws such as the Fair Debt Collection Practices Act (FDCPA) to protect consumers from harassment and unfair practices. Understanding your rights when dealing with debt collectors is crucial for maintaining financial well-being.
Impact of Collections on Creditworthiness and Financial Stability
- Collections can have a significant negative impact on credit scores, making it harder to access credit in the future.
- Unpaid collections can stay on your credit report for up to seven years, affecting your creditworthiness.
- Working with debt collectors to settle debts or setting up payment plans can help mitigate the impact of collections on your credit.
Financial Services
Financial services encompass a wide range of offerings designed to help individuals and businesses manage their money, investments, and financial transactions. These services play a crucial role in the economy by facilitating the flow of funds and enabling economic activities to thrive.
Types of Financial Services
Financial services available to consumers include:
- Banking services such as checking and savings accounts, loans, and mortgages
- Investment services like brokerage accounts, mutual funds, and retirement planning
- Insurance products such as life, health, and property insurance
- Financial planning services to help individuals achieve their financial goals
- Wealth management services for high-net-worth individuals
Role of Financial Institutions
Financial institutions, including banks, credit unions, and investment firms, play a vital role in providing financial services to consumers. These institutions act as intermediaries between savers and borrowers, facilitating the transfer of funds and managing risks associated with financial transactions.
Fintech Innovations in Financial Services
Advancements in financial technology (fintech) have revolutionized the financial services industry, introducing innovative solutions to enhance efficiency, accessibility, and security. Examples of fintech innovations transforming the industry include:
- Digital payment platforms like PayPal, Venmo, and Square Cash
- Robo-advisors offering automated investment advice and portfolio management
- Blockchain technology for secure and transparent transactions
- Peer-to-peer lending platforms connecting borrowers and investors directly
Importance of Regulatory Compliance
Regulatory compliance is crucial in the financial services industry to ensure transparency, protect consumers, and maintain the stability of the financial system. Compliance with laws and regulations helps prevent fraud, money laundering, and unethical practices, safeguarding the integrity of financial transactions and fostering trust in the industry.
